Please include a description of this change and which issue it fixes. If no issue exists yet please include context and what problem it solves.
Hi @weixuezhang. Thanks for creating this pull request. Would you mind to describe which problem exactly your changes are about to solve? Is there maybe an existing issue? It's hard to review and test it without any further details.
If you don't want this PR to be closed automatically in 28 days then you need to assign the label 'Do not close'.